I believe the context you are referring to would be referring to ability.
Dan Marino for example had flawless mechanics, and a great ability to throw the ball...however he was not as athletic as say a guy like Randall Cunningham. Randall Cunningham didn't have the throwing ability of a Dan Marino, but he could make plays that most other QBs couldn't.
Steve Young was a very good blend of these two types of passers. He could make plays with both his throwing and/or running ability.
Athleticism without mechanics will not get a player very far (see: Daunte Culpepper)...however few players without athletic ability can use just mechanics to succeed (Manning has, but Grossman, Alex Smith, Pennington, Boller, Brian Griese and other have failed.)
I don't think their failures are due to not being athletic, I think it was more their decision making abilities.
